Island-Wide Showers Expected Today – Met Department

Date:

The Department of Meteorology forecasts showers or thundershowers in most parts of Sri Lanka after 1.00 p.m. today (18).

Fairly heavy rainfall above 75 mm is likely in certain areas of the Western, Sabaragamuwa, Central, Uva, North-Central, and North-Western Provinces, the Department said.

Morning showers are also possible in parts of the Western and Southern Provinces.

The public is advised to take necessary precautions to minimize damages from temporary strong winds and lightning that may accompany thundershowers.
